[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Caroline Cyr La Rose changed: What|Removed |Added Status|Needs documenting |RESOLVED Resolution|--- |FIXED CC||caroline.cyr-la-rose@inlibr ||o.com --- Comment #16 from Caroline Cyr La Rose --- I don't think there is anything to add/edit in the Koha manual for this.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Fridolin Somers changed: What|Removed |Added Status|Pushed to main |Needs documenting CC||fridolin.som...@biblibre.co ||m --- Comment #15 from Fridolin Somers --- Not backported to 23.11.x -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#14 from Katrin Fischer --- Pushed for 24.05! Well done everyone, thank you! -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Katrin Fischer changed: What|Removed |Added Version(s)||24.05.00 released in|| Status|Passed QA |Pushed to master -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#13 from Katrin Fischer --- Maybe I am going a bit far today, but not as far as asking you to rename the pref at least :) I mostly meant the code comments as it also can get confusing to new devs with our all-over mix of things.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#12 from Matthias Meusburger --- Hi Katrin, I agree with you about having consistent terminology. However, NotifyBorrowerDeparture is a pre-existing system preference and is used in other places in Koha. Renaming it to NotifyPatronDeparture should be done in a separate BZ in my opinion. As for Debarred/Restricted, it is only code comments and a log line, it is never displayed to the user. I tried to be consistent with the Patron object method, which is $patron->is_debarred (and not $patron->is_restricted). That being said, I would happily change code comments (borrower -> patron, debarred -> restricted) and the log line if you think it's better this way.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Le Gac changed: What|Removed |Added CC|matthias.le-...@inlibro.com | -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#11 from Katrin Fischer --- I'll push this, but I'd love a follow-up doing some terminology clean-up: * Debarred = Restricted * Borrower = Patron I know we have tons of each, but we decided to move one direction, so let's not move backwards :) -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Martin Renvoize changed: What|Removed |Added Status|Signed Off |Passed QA CC||martin.renvoize@ptfs-europe ||.com --- Comment #10 from Martin Renvoize --- All working as described, code is tidy, covered by tests and passes QA scripts. Passing QA -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Martin Renvoize changed: What|Removed |Added Attachment #160794|0 |1 is obsolete|| --- Comment #9 from Martin Renvoize --- Created attachment 161084 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=161084&action=edit Bug 25813: Enhance patron expiration in SIP display Currently, the patron information returned by SIP only shows "PATRON EXPIRED" when the patron card has expired. This patch makes the display more consistant with the Opac display and also complies with the NotifyBorrowerDeparture system preference. Test plan: - apply the patch - set NotifyBorrowerDeparture to 0 - check that nothing is ever displayed about the card expiration - set NotifyBorrowerDeparture to a value greater than 0 - check that the following message will be displayed for a card that will expire within NotifyBorrowerDeparture days: "Your card will expire on {correctly formatted date}" - check that the following message will be displayed for a card that has expired: "Your account has expired as of {correctly formatted date}" You can use src/C4/SIP/interactive_patron_dump.pl for easier testing. Signed-off-by: Lucas Gass Signed-off-by: Martin Renvoize -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Lucas Gass changed: What|Removed |Added Attachment #160730|0 |1 is obsolete|| --- Comment #8 from Lucas Gass --- Created attachment 160794 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=160794&action=edit Bug 25813: Enhance patron expiration in SIP display Currently, the patron information returned by SIP only shows "PATRON EXPIRED" when the patron card has expired. This patch makes the display more consistant with the Opac display and also complies with the NotifyBorrowerDeparture system preference. Test plan: - apply the patch - set NotifyBorrowerDeparture to 0 - check that nothing is ever displayed about the card expiration - set NotifyBorrowerDeparture to a value greater than 0 - check that the following message will be displayed for a card that will expire within NotifyBorrowerDeparture days: "Your card will expire on {correctly formatted date}" - check that the following message will be displayed for a card that has expired: "Your account has expired as of {correctly formatted date}" You can use src/C4/SIP/interactive_patron_dump.pl for easier testing. Signed-off-by: Lucas Gass -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Lucas Gass changed: What|Removed |Added Status|Needs Signoff |Signed Off -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#7 from Lucas Gass --- Works well, using sip_cli_emulator.pl to test.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Meusburger changed: What|Removed |Added Status|Patch doesn't apply |Needs Signoff --- Comment #6 from Matthias Meusburger --- The patch has been rebased.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Meusburger changed: What|Removed |Added Attachment #154697|0 |1 is obsolete|| --- Comment #5 from Matthias Meusburger --- Created attachment 160730 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=160730&action=edit Bug 25813: Enhance patron expiration in SIP display Currently, the patron information returned by SIP only shows "PATRON EXPIRED" when the patron card has expired. This patch makes the display more consistant with the Opac display and also complies with the NotifyBorrowerDeparture system preference. Test plan: - apply the patch - set NotifyBorrowerDeparture to 0 - check that nothing is ever displayed about the card expiration - set NotifyBorrowerDeparture to a value greater than 0 - check that the following message will be displayed for a card that will expire within NotifyBorrowerDeparture days: "Your card will expire on {correctly formatted date}" - check that the following message will be displayed for a card that has expired: "Your account has expired as of {correctly formatted date}" You can use src/C4/SIP/interactive_patron_dump.pl for easier testing.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Le Gac changed: What|Removed |Added CC||matthias.le-...@inlibro.com Status|Needs Signoff |Patch doesn't apply --- Comment #4 from Matthias Le Gac --- I can't apply le patch Applying: Bug 25813: Enhance patron expiration in SIP display Using index info to reconstruct a base tree... M C4/SIP/ILS/Patron.pm M t/db_dependent/SIP/Patron.t Falling back to patching base and 3-way merge... Auto-merging t/db_dependent/SIP/Patron.t Auto-merging C4/SIP/ILS/Patron.pm CONFLICT (content): Merge conflict in C4/SIP/ILS/Patron.pm error: Failed to merge in the changes. Patch failed at 0001 Bug 25813: Enhance patron expiration in SIP display -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Meusburger changed: What|Removed |Added Status|Patch doesn't apply |Needs Signoff --- Comment #3 from Matthias Meusburger --- The patch has been rebased, and unit tests have been added.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Meusburger changed: What|Removed |Added Attachment #106057|0 |1 is obsolete|| --- Comment #2 from Matthias Meusburger --- Created attachment 154697 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=154697&action=edit Bug 25813: Enhance patron expiration in SIP display Currently, the patron information returned by SIP only shows "PATRON EXPIRED" when the patron card has expired. This patch makes the display more consistant with the Opac display and also complies with the NotifyBorrowerDeparture system preference. Test plan: - apply the patch - set NotifyBorrowerDeparture to 0 - check that nothing is ever displayed about the card expiration - set NotifyBorrowerDeparture to a value greater than 0 - check that the following message will be displayed for a card that will expire within NotifyBorrowerDeparture days: "Your card will expire on {correctly formatted date}" - check that the following message will be displayed for a card that has expired: "Your account has expired as of {correctly formatted date}" You can use src/C4/SIP/interactive_patron_dump.pl for easier testing. -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Lucas Gass changed: What|Removed |Added Status|Needs Signoff |Patch doesn't apply CC||lu...@bywatersolutions.com -- You are receiving this mail because: You are watching all bug changes.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Jonathan Druart changed: What|Removed |Added CC||jonathan.dru...@bugs.koha-c ||ommunity.org Assignee|koha-b...@lists.koha-commun |matthias.meusburger@biblibr |ity.org |e.com -- You are receiving this mail because: You are watching all bug changes. You are the assignee for the bug.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 Matthias Meusburger changed: What|Removed |Added Status|NEW |Needs Signoff -- You are receiving this mail because: You are watching all bug changes. You are the assignee for the bug.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/
[Koha-bugs] [Bug 25813] Enhance patron expiration in SIP display
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=25813 --- Comment #1 from Matthias Meusburger --- Created attachment 106057 --> https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=106057&action=edit Bug 25813: Enhance patron expiration in SIP display Currently, the patron information returned by SIP only shows "PATRON EXPIRED" when the patron card has expired. This patch makes the display more consistant with the Opac display and also complies with the NotifyBorrowerDeparture system preference. Test plan: - apply the patch - set NotifyBorrowerDeparture to 0 - check that nothing is ever displayed about the card expiration - set NotifyBorrowerDeparture to a value greater than 0 - check that the following message will be displayed for a card that will expire within NotifyBorrowerDeparture days: "Your card will expire on {correctly formatted date}" - check that the following message will be displayed for a card that has expired: "Your account has expired as of {correctly formatted date}" You can use src/C4/SIP/interactive_patron_dump.pl for easier testing. -- You are receiving this mail because: You are watching all bug changes. You are the assignee for the bug. ___ Koha-bugs mailing list Koha-bugs@lists.koha-community.org https://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s website : http://www.koha-community.org/ git : http://git.koha-community.org/ bugs : http://bugs.koha-community.org/